Wonderfully positioned on Baker Street, the apartment is set on the top floor (4th) of a charming period building, boasting modern interiors, fixtures and a great West End location.
This charming property comprises a spacious reception room with a large open-plan kitchen, double bedroom, further single bedroom and tilled bathroom. Offering a great storage space throughout, the property is also benefiting from secondary glazing, wood flooring and gas central heating.
Baker Street is a highly sought-after address within good range of Marylebone High Street and close to the comprehensive facilities of Oxford Street and the West End.
Transport links include Baker Street Underground Station (Jubilee, Metropolitan, Bakerloo, Circle and Hammersmith & City lines) and a number of regular bus services.

STAYING SAFE ONLINE:
While most people genuinely aim to assist you in finding your next home, despite our best efforts there will unfortunately always be a small number of fraudsters attempting to deceive you into sharing personal information or handing over money. We strongly advise that you always view a property in person before making any payments, particularly if the advert is from a private individual. If visiting the property isn’t possible, consider asking someone you trust to view it on your behalf. Be cautious, as fraudsters often create a sense of urgency, claiming you need to transfer money to secure a property or book a viewing.
